1.Munnar

Located in the Idukki district, Munnar is one of the most visited hill stations in India. 3 beautiful rivers Muthirapurzha, Nallathanni, and Kundala River flowing through the region make Munnar a popular destination. The gorgeous hill station is blessed with exotic lush greenery and famous tea and spice plantations.

It is counted as one of the best destinations always on the bucket list of the best hill stations for visitors. Once you explore it, it will make you crave it again!

Nearby Attractions in Munnar: Tea Gardens, Kerala -Periyar India’s Largest Tiger Reserve, Attukad Waterfall, Rajamalai (Eravikulam National Park), Mattupeety dam, Devikulam.

Popular Cuisine: Idiyappam with Egg, Puttu & Kadala Curry, Kerala Prawn Curry, Appam with stew, and popular Cardamom tea

Nearest Airport: Cochin International Airport(110 km by road)

Best time to visit: December to February

Ideal Duration-2-3 Days

2. Cochin

The historical jewel of Southern India is the Cochin Fort. An ideal tourist spot since the weather is lovely all year long. Also, the city plays a major role in the development of trade and shipping in the area.

Visitors love to visit this place of city culture and traditions.

Nearby Attractions in Cochin: Kerala Kathakali Centre, Wonderla Amusement Park, Chottanikkara Temple, Cherai Beach, and Lulu Mall.

Popular Cuisine: Puttu kadala, Ellum Kappayum, Thattu Dosa, Kappa Boti, and Meen Molagita Curry.

Nearest Airport: Cochin International Airport

Best time to visit: October to February.

Ideal Duration: 2 days.

3. Alleppey

Alleppey is the most picturesque location in India, famous for its stunning beaches, and a beautiful backdrop of pristine backwaters like Pappy Field, Greenary, Canals, and lagoons. The charming location is home to a vast network of waterways. 

It is a treasure trove of peace and tranquillity and an ideal holiday destination to spend with loved ones. For a memorable experience, visitors to this location take pleasure in boat rides.

Nearby Attractions in Alleppey: Alappuzha Beach, Kumarakom Bird Sanctuary, Vembanad Lake, and Nehru Trophy Boat Race.

Popular Cuisine: Puttu and Kadala, Kerala Sadya, Malabar Biryani, Kerala Fish Curry.

Nearest Airport: Cochin International Airport(78 km away)

Best time to visit: November to February

Ideal Duration: 2 Days

5. Wayanad

Travelling to Wayandland will take you to the trail of nature with shimmering waterfalls, historical caves, spice plantations, and rich wildlife. The enchanting tourist destination provides a stunning view away from the hustle and bustle of city life.

Visitors enjoy walking through tea farms, experiencing the excitement of zip lining, trekking through the hills, cycling at Nilgiri, and spotting the wildlife.

Attractions in Wayanad: Banasura Sagar Dam, Chembra Peak, Pookode Lake, Chain Tree, Tholpetty Wildlife Sanctuary, and Bamboo Factory.

Popular Cuisine: Rasam, Sambhar, Moru koottan andPorich, koottu, Pulissery, stew, Avial, and Thoran.

Nearest Airport: Air Karipur International Airport

Best time to visit: October to May

Ideal Duration: 3 Days.

6. Kovalam

If you are a beach lover, Kovalam is the perfect place to visit. It is located 13 km away from the well-known place of Thiruvananthapuram, Kerala. Here you can indulge yourselves in a quiet stroll on a calm beach or enjoy fishing, watersports, windsurfing, sailing, and the famous Ayurvedic massage, among many more. 

Nearby Attractions in Kovalam: LightHouse Beach, Hawah Beach, Vellayani Lake, Halcyon Castle, Samudra Breach.

Popular Cuisine: Puttu, Kappa, Karimeen 

Nearest Airport: Trivandrum International Airport

Best time to visit: November to February

Ideal Duration: 2 Days and 1 Night

7. Thiruvananthapuram

Thiruvananthapuram is the capital city of Kerala.  Mahatma Gandhi referred to it as the Evergreen City for its pristine natural beauty, rich cultural history, and ancient temples. Also, the city has become the fastest developing commercial and IT hub.

Nearby Attractions in Thiruvananthapuram: Sree Padmanabhaswamy Temple, Poovar Island, Magic Planet Theme Park, Kovalam Park, and Attukal Bhagvathy Temple.

Popular Cuisine: Kerala Prawn Curry, Fish Molee, Varutha Kozhi, Nadan Beef, and Malabar Parotta

Nearest Airport: Trivandrum (TRV) Airport

Best time to visit: October to March

Ideal Duration: 3 Days

8. Vagamon

One of the most popular scenic hill stations in Kerala, it is located 64 km away from Kottayam. The Rolling Hills are covered with a greenery blanket, lofty clouds, a pleasant climate, ravines, and much more.

Enchanting tourist places to escape by performing meditation activities and also adventure seekers’ best choice for performing sports. The shimmering waterfall and deep forest make this place perfect for relaxed holidays. 

Nearby Attractions in Vagamon: Ulipooni Wildlife Sanctuary, Vagamon Meadows, Pine Hill, Kurisumala, Vagamon Falls, Barren Hill, Murugan Mala, and Idukki Dam 

Nearest Airport: Cochin International Airport

Best time to visit: March to May

Ideal Duration: 4 days
